What Are Personal Loans?
Personal loans are borrowed funds that you can use for various purposes. These loans typically come from banks, credit unions, or online lenders. You agree to pay back the money over a set period, usually with interest. Think of it as a way to get cash when you need it, without having to sell your belongings or dip into savings.
Why People Use Personal Loans?
People turn to personal loans for various reasons. Here are some common uses:
- Debt Consolidation: Combine multiple debts into one loan to simplify payments.
- Home Improvements: Fund renovations or repairs to increase your home's value.
- Medical Expenses: Cover unexpected health costs that insurance may not fully pay.
- Major Purchases: Buy things like a car or appliances without using a credit card.

Selecting the Best Loan Terms
Picking the right loan terms can make a big difference. You want to find terms that fit your lifestyle and budget. Here are some tips:
- Length of Loan: Shorter loans usually mean higher payments but less interest paid overall. Longer loans have lower payments but can cost more in interest.
- Monthly Payments: Make sure the payments are something you can handle each month. Don’t stretch your budget too thin.
- Fees and Penalties: Look out for hidden fees. Understanding these can save you money in the long run.
The Importance of Interest Rates in Loan Management
Interest rates can be a game-changer when managing a loan. They affect how much you pay back over time. Here’s why they matter:
- Lower Rates Save You Money: A small difference in interest rates can lead to big savings. Always shop around for the best rates.
- Fixed vs. Variable Rates: Fixed rates stay the same, while variable rates can change. Decide which one fits your financial situation better.
- Understand APR: The Annual Percentage Rate (APR) includes both the interest and fees. This gives you a clearer picture of what you’ll pay over time.
Type of Rate | Description | Best For |
---|---|---|
Fixed Rate | Stays the same throughout the loan term | Stability and predictability |
Variable Rate | Can change based on market conditions | Potentially lower initial payments |

Understanding the Impact of Late Payments
Late payments can feel like a dark cloud hanging over you. They can lead to higher interest rates, and your credit score can take a hit. Here’s what happens when you miss a payment:
- First missed payment: Usually, a late fee is charged.
- 30 days late: Your lender may report it to credit bureaus.
- 60 days late: Your credit score drops further, making future loans more expensive.
To avoid this mess, set up reminders or automatic payments. It’s like having a safety net for your finances!

Making Extra Payments When Possible
If you can, making extra payments on your loan can save you money in the long run. Here’s why:
- It reduces your principal balance.
- You pay less interest over time.
- It shortens your repayment term.
Tips for making extra payments:
- Round up your payments. For example, if your payment is $150, try paying $200.
- Use bonuses or tax refunds to make a lump sum payment.
- Set aside a small amount each month to save for an extra payment.
